Two-Shot Injection Molding: Advanced Technology for Multi-Color Plastic Components
Two-shot injection molding, also known as dual-shot or multi-material molding, is an advanced manufacturing process that produces complex plastic components with two different materials or colors in a single molding cycle. This technology offers significant advantages for producing high-quality, multi-functional parts.
How Two-Shot Injection Molding Works
The process uses a specialized molding machine with two independent injection units. The first material is injected into the mold, then the mold rotates or transfers to a second cavity where the second material is injected over or alongside the first material, creating a permanent bond.
Key Benefits of Two-Shot Molding
- Enhanced Product Aesthetics: Multiple colors in a single part without painting
- Improved Functionality: Combine hard and soft materials for grip and comfort
- Reduced Assembly Costs: Eliminate secondary assembly operations
- Better Part Quality: Strong molecular bond between materials
Applications of Two-Shot Molding
Two-shot molding is widely used in automotive interiors, consumer electronics, medical devices, and power tools. Common applications include soft-touch handles, multi-color buttons, and sealed enclosures with integrated gaskets.
